Frank Gehry Playboy Interview →
rvlvr: “Ninety-eight percent of buildings are boxes, which tells me that a lot of people are in denial. We live and work in boxes,” says legendary architect Frank Gehry in Playboy’s January Interview. “People don’t even notice that. Most of what’s around us is banal. We live with it. We accept it as inevitable. People say, ‘This is the world the way it is, and don’t bother me.’ Then when...
